Garlic Parmesan Focaccia Bread

Garlic Parmesan Focaccia Bread: Fluffy, Savory Delight

This Garlic Parmesan Focaccia Bread is an easy, fluffy delight that transforms any meal and is perfect for sandwiches or as a side dish.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Rising Time 1 hour 30 minutes
Total Time 2 hours 25 minutes
Servings: 8 slices
Course: Snacks
Cuisine: Italian
Calories: 180

Ingredients
  

Dough Ingredients
  • 3 cups All-Purpose Flour Can substitute with bread flour
  • 2 teaspoons Instant Yeast Active dry yeast can be used but may need proofing
  • 1 teaspoon Salt Enhances flavor
  • 1 cup Warm Water 110°F, lukewarm water works best
  • 1 tablespoon Sugar Can replace with honey or agave syrup
  • 2 tablespoons Extra Virgin Olive Oil Feel free to use a neutral oil
Topping Ingredients
  • 3 cloves Garlic Minced, or substitute with garlic powder
  • 1 cup Parmesan Cheese Freshly grated; can substitute with Pecorino Romano or nutritional yeast for vegan
  • Dried Italian Herbs or Rosemary Optional
  • Flaky Sea Salt For topping

Equipment

  • Mixing Bowl
  • Baking Pan
  • Saucepan
  • Wire Rack

Method
 

Preparation Steps
  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ine warm water, sugar, and instant yeast. Let it sit for 5 minutes until foamy.
  2. Gradually add flour and salt. Mix until a sticky dough forms, then knead for 8-10 minutes until smooth.
  3. Lightly coat a bowl with olive oil, place dough inside, and let it rise for 1 to 1.5 hours until doubled.
  4. Heat olive oil in a saucepan, add minced garlic, and cook for about 1 minute until fragrant. Allow to cool.
  5. Grease a baking pan, punch down the dough, stretch it into the pan, and let it rise for another 30-45 minutes.
  6. Preheat oven to 425°F. Dimple the dough, brush with garlic oil, and sprinkle with cheese, herbs, and salt. Bake for 20-25 minutes.
  7. Let it cool for 5-10 minutes, slice into squares, and serve warm.

Notes

Store le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 2 days, or freeze for longer storage.
